Medical device logistics firm HealthLink has launched operations in the UK, adding to its operations in the Netherlands and North America.
Part of the Staci Group, HealthLink will operate an ISO 13485-certified fulfilment centre at Frontier Park in Blackburn, offering services including third-party logistics, climate-controlled warehousing, fulfilment, distribution, customer service, back-office support, and global VAT deferment.

Frankfurt-Hahn Airport in central Germany has signed a partnership with Tajikistan –based Somon Air to develop cargo and passenger traffic.

LS Eco Advanced Cables (LSEAC) has launched a five-week public consultation on a proposed factory to build high-voltage undersea cables at the Port of Tyne.

Kerry Logistics Network (KLN) Group won an Outstanding Award for ESG Disclosure Contribution. The accolade, at the Hong Kong Green and Sustainability Contribution Awards is the third consecutive year that KLN has won a title at the Awards, organised by the Hong Kong Quality Assurance Agency.

Cargo-partner and Nippon Express are to merge their European road transport operations, one year after the Austrian-based forwarder became a group company of Nippon Express Holdings.
They will combine Cargo-partner’s footprint in Central and Eastern Europe with Nippon Express’s presence in Western Europe, under the project name, ONE Road.

U-Freight Ltd has been accredited as a Hong Kong Authorized Economic Operator (HKAEO) by the Customs and Excise Department. It is valid for three years, after which it will undergo a renewal audit. Express logistics firm Priority Freight, has appointed Mark McKenna as general manager of its Dover head office.
He brings over two decades of industry experience, most recently serving as global operations director at B&H Worldwide, where he was also a member of the management board.
